Overview

A beautifully illustrated first guide to cute capybaras from expert Dr. Julia Mata, featuring stunning illustrations by Greco Westermann.

You might know that capybaras are totally adorable and are related to guinea pigs, but thereā€™s so much more to learn about these cuddly creatures! Discover how capybaras are perfectly adapted to swimming, why they like birds riding on their backs, and what makes them eat their own poop! Youā€™ll also discover what it takes to become a capybara zoologist. Filled with simple science and plenty of animal facts, itā€™s a must for all capybara fans!

Capybara (Young Zoologist) is part of an exciting series of collectable animal books from Neon Squid aiming to inspire the next generation of biologists and conservationists.
